Michael Hingson was hosting a training session in his offices on the 78th floor of the World Trade Center's North Tower on the morning of September 11, 2001. As he reached for some paper, Hingson felt and heard a muffled explosion and the tower bent drastically before snapping back into place.Of course, it was American Airlines Flight 11 crashing into the tower - the first of four planes hijacked by Al Qaeda terrorists as part of the worst terrorist attack in U.S. history.Hingson was born blind but knew every inch of his office and the North Tower. Soon he, his guide dog, a colleague, and everyone else in their office began the long descent to the ground floor.In this edition of Veterans Chronicles, Hingson explains why he was so meticulously prepared for an emergency, how he quickly got a clue abut the cause of the explosion as soon as he entered the stairwell, and what it was like going down 78 floors with countless other people as the firefighters started to make their way up the stairs.Hingson also shares escaping from the World Trade Center only to discover the South Tower was also on fire and what it was like getting caught in the dust storms from both towers collapsing to the ground near him.Finally, Hingson details the fantastic performance of his guide dog, Roselle, that day and how his experience and Roselle's actions actually led to a career change as an author and public speaker.

"9/11: Unanswered" kicks off with the day itself — minute by minute, four flights, one morning that changed everything.It starts like any other Tuesday. Nineteen men move through four different airports — Portland, Boston, Newark, Washington Dulles — carrying box cutters and knives with blades under four inches, which was perfectly legal at the time. Ten of them get flagged by CAPPS, the era's passenger screening system, before they even board. Flagged, and let through anyway. Hosts Eric , Sean and Jorge pull apart exactly how that happened, working straight from the 9/11 Commission Report to keep the timeline accurate rather than relying on secondhand retellings.From there it's real time. Flight attendants Betty Ong and Amy Sweeney calling it in from the air as it's happening. Daniel Lewin, a former Israeli special forces officer, trying to stop his own hijacker before anyone on the ground even knows what's unfolding. The first plane hits the North Tower and the world assumes it's an accident — until the second one hits live on television, and there's no more room for that assumption. Then the Pentagon. Then United 93, where the passengers find out, mid-flight, exactly what happened to the other three planes and make a decision most of them never get the chance to think twice about.The episode also follows President Bush's morning at a Florida elementary school — the seven minutes in that classroom people are still arguing about twenty-five years later — through Air Force One and into the address that ended up shaping the next two decades of American foreign policy.This one ran long. Surviving 9/11: A Story of Providence, Courage & RemembranceIn this week's Team Never Quit Podcast, Marcus and Melanie meet with Daniel Geraghty, who shares his deeply personal and harrowing account of surviving the terrorist attacks of September 11, 2001.Daniel was a newlywed, transitioning from military life into the corporate world, and working near the World Trade Center. On that September morning, he was preparing to make his way to Tower 2 for business. A seemingly insignificant series of delays—including an unexpected breakfast with his mother-in-law and spilled coffee on his shirt and tie—changed the course of his life. Those few extra minutes meant Daniel was not inside the South Tower when it was struck at 9:03 a.m.When Daniel emerged from the subway near the World Trade Center, he encountered chaos unlike anything he had ever experienced. Sirens filled the streets. Paper rained through lower Manhattan. Looking toward the Towers, Daniel witnessed the North Tower engulfed in fire and people desperately signaling from above.Then the second plane struck.Daniel recalls the tremendous fireball, the concussion, flying debris, and thousands of people running for their lives. Believing he might die, he still found himself unable to ignore a woman who had fallen in the stampede—until another stranger appeared, lifted her from the street, and carried her to safety. It is an image of humanity and courage that has remained with Daniel ever since.Daniel's story is more than an eyewitness account of one of America's darkest days. It is a powerful reflection on survival, providence, service, courage, and the weight of being given another day. For thousands, September 11 remains a story preserved only in remembrance. In this replay from the Independent Americans archive, Paul Rieckhoff — combat veteran, 9/11 first responder, and founder of IVA — hands the mic to his friend firefighter Rob Serra and Al Barry of Engine 65. Al walks us floor by floor up the North Tower stairwell, through the May Day at 22, through the collapse of the South Tower that he first mistook for elevators being recalled, and through the black cloud on West Street where he ended up at the bottom of a pile of strangers under a police car. It is not a war story. It is a working man's story about a job that turned into history. The conversation goes where most 9/11 retellings will not. Al talks about the years after — the ceremonial bugler who couldn't hit the notes on TAPS anymore because his lungs were shot. The brother firefighter lost to suicide. The retired 40-year man lost to cancer. The father-in-law and the father and the brother, all gone in eighteen months. He talks about finally sitting with a counselor, about how the guys from Vietnam in his firehouse never spoke of it, and about how the newer generation is finally starting to.
